Stud-Driven Round Hole Punches

Create holes in metal, plastic, and fiberglass by using a wrench or driver to draw the punch onto the included stud. Drill pilot holes slightly larger than the size of the stud. These punches are also known as knockout and chassis punches.

Sheet Metal Hole Flaring Dies


Create flares around already-cut holes in sheet metal up to 3/16" thick to make the edges stronger and more rigid. Also known as dimple dies. Press a male and female die together using a hydraulic press. When you don’t have access to a hydraulic press or your material won’t fit in a press, bolt the dies together. For making multiple flares quickly, use a hydraulic knockout punch driver. Dies are made of hardened steel for strength and durability.
